Throw me out
like a mismatched puzzle piece,
like a speck of dust you dust off your shoulders.

Kick me out
like a bad taste in your mouth,
like a scratch you try to repaint over and over.

Leave me be
like a hunger you shut out,
like a flower that's dying because of the weather.

Leave me to die
like love with an expiration date,
like a smoldering cigarette ****,
like images that won't come together.
